ALBANY — Mark C. Brinsmaid, 72, passed away peacefully on Monday, November 5, 2018, at Our Lady of Mercy Life Center. Born in Buffalo on May 23, 1946, he was the son of the late Sanford and Lucille Church Brinsmaid. Mark grew up in Medina, N.Y., and graduated from Medina High School, class of 1964. In 1968, Mark received his bachelor’s in accounting from Clarkson College.

Mark married his loving wife, Mary Costich in 1968, and together they settled in Buffalo. Mark worked for Ernst & Young in the tax department in Buffalo. In 1981, the family moved to the Albany area, where Mark worked as a tax partner for Ernst & Young and Pricewater­housecoope­rs LLC. Mark was involved with the Schenectad­y Boys & Girls Club for over 20 years and served on their Board of Directors. He loved boating and spent most summers at their lake house on Sacandaga Lake. In the winter, Mark and Mary would spend time at their house in Carolina Beach, N.C.

Besides his wife, Mary, Mark is survived by his four children, Kevin Brinsmaid, Carey Grigas (Michael), Cindy Brinsmaid and Keith Brinsmaid; sister, Sandra Kosiorek (Gary); and grandchild­ren, Trevor and Christian Grigas.
